Paris 'crying all day' in jail


Paris Hilton is on her fourth day in prison and isn't coping very well at all with life behind bars, according to reports.

'She cries all day. She looks unwashed, she has no make-up and her hair is tangled. She cried audibly through the first two nights,' a source told People magazine.
The hotel heiress is confined to a 12-by-eight foot cell which shares a TV with 11 other cells, which she can see through the bars of her own confinement. She has to wear a bright orange standard issue jumpsuit and have her hair tied back in a scrunchie.

Her lawyer, Richard Hutton, said: 'She's in isolation for 23 of the 24 hours of the day. Because of who she is, they had no choice ... but to place her in administrative segregation.'

And she has so far only received two visits, one from her lawyer and one from a psychiatrist who previously reported that Pairs is 'traumatised' by her jail sentence and 'emotionally distraught'.
